An Empirical Study on Role of Travel Start-Ups and Entrepreneurship in E-Tourism ()
ABSTRACT
Purpose: Travel Start-ups and Entrepreneurs design web pages to promote niche products and operate a business through Information and Communication Technologies (ICT) enabled E-tourism. Methodology: 500 respondents were reached out for the survey. Descriptive statistics are applied to analyze the primary data collected from the respondents prevailing in Bangalore. Findings: Data analysis of Bengaluru city indicates that qualification and age play a vital role in the use of internet-driven technology. Travel Start-ups and Entrepreneurship caters to young generation travelers who prefer to pay little extra money to access the facilities operated through web page or Apps in a smartphone with the help of internet to enjoy niche tourism. Travel start-up and entrepreneurship process generates employment opportunities in the ever-growing travel and tourism industry and promotes niche tourism among young generations through OTP and App drove services. Originality/Values: Travel automation paved the way for E-commerce in retail tourism, and E-commerce promoted websites, online travel portals (OTP) and App driven M-commerce. This industry encourages intermediary services and provides ample scope for entrepreneurship and travel start-ups by operating various online portals and web portal to cater to niche tourism according to traveler’s preference and choice.
